Spectral type L4. Primary component of a binary system made of two L-type brown dwarfs separated by 10 AUs and tracing a far-flung circumbinary orbit around star HD 2057.
Configuration should be (ABD)b (with HD 2057 Ca-Cb) if the inner spectroscopic companion star, likely an M dwarf (HD 2057 B, mB = 0.25 MSol for a mass function 0.0008 and M1 = 1.19 MSol) is considered along with the ascertained farther M dwarf companion 13.81 arcseconds away (HD 2057 D, spT M5V, 605 AUs at 43.8 pc, 737 AUs at 53.4 pc).
Gomes et al. (2013) infer that the two resolved brown dwarfs might actually be unresolved binaries themselves, thus making it a possible quadruple substellar system.
